Netserver e45 NIC driver

I manage all IT functions for a non-profit company in Virginia. A Board member recently donated an HP e45 Netserver to us and it was running Win NT and was configured for their network. I reloaded the machine with Win95 so that I can use it as a workstation on our network. (We already have sufficient servers.) I need to find a driver for the NIC that will work w/Win 95 and HP support says they are not aware of any because it's not a supported configuration. They suggested that I post here since many of you have found ways to run nonsupported configurations before. Any assistance you can give will be much appreciated. This machine running as a workstation would be better than most other machines we have.

Another problem is that I do not have the key for the case so I can install a Win95 supported NIC. I'd appreciate any suggestions you have to work around this as well. Thanks!

Re: Netserver e45 NIC driver

Paula,

The default NIC in the E45 is the J3171A 10/100 TX.
In fact, HP does provide windows95 drivers for this NIC, but W95 is not supported on a netserver.
You can download the files from http://www.hp.com/cgi-bin/cposupport/swindex.pl?p=hpj3171a104533&l=en&c=SoftwareLAN

Select J3171A 10/100 TX PCi LAN Adapter Support Disk and follow the instructions in the MSwin95.txt file.

The keys for E45 servers are not unique, you can just use a key from any other netserver to open the case.

Re: Netserver e45 NIC driver

Paula,

the files are all there!
Remember to rum the J3171A.exe with the -d option to create the appropriate directory structure.
Run setup /readme for intructions on installing the driver in windows 95:
Select:
- Installing HP 10/100TX PCI Lan Adapter Drivers
- Microsoft Network Drivers
- Windows 95

And print out the instructions.

Re: Netserver e45 NIC driver

..You're welcome.

I you can't get the key elsewhere you can order it at HP, the partnumber is 5182-4534, I think the price is about 6$.
